Understanding Pinterest’s Unique Ecosystem
What Makes Pinterest Different
Pinterest is not just a social media platform; it’s a visual discovery engine that drives strong buying intent among its users. Unlike other platforms where users engage for social interaction, Pinterest users actively search for inspiration and ideas, which translates to higher conversion rates for affiliate products. As we move into 2025, it’s essential to recognize how to leverage this intent in your marketing strategy.
The platform primarily operates on images and links, allowing affiliate marketers to easily connect to product offerings visually. This unique aspect makes it vital to focus on aesthetic appeal and cohesive branding, ensuring that your pins stand out in a sea of content.

Setting Up Your Pinterest Business Account
To start affiliate marketing with Pinterest, first, create a Pinterest Business account. This will give you access to specific features such as analytics and ad tools that are crucial for marketers. A business account also allows you to use Rich Pins, which provide additional information and enhance user engagement.
After setting up your account, optimize your profile with relevant keywords in your bio. This small step will help your account rank well in Pinterest search, making it easier for audiences to discover your pins and affiliate content.

Choosing the Right Affiliate Programs
Finding the right affiliate programs is essential for your success. Look for programs that align with your niche and that offer products your target audience would be interested in. High commission rates and reliable payment structures can also impact your overall earnings in the long run.
Popular affiliate networks like Amazon Associates, ShareASale, and ClickBank have extensive product offerings that cater to various niches. Conduct thorough research to identify opportunities that can enhance your affiliate marketing with Pinterest efforts.

Consistency is Key
Consistency plays a critical role in achieving long-term success with affiliate marketing on Pinterest. It’s important to maintain a regular posting schedule and keep your content fresh to engage your audience over time. Aim to post daily or several times a week to keep your profile active.
Moreover, using scheduling tools like Tailwind can make consistent posting easier. These tools not only automate the process but also provide insights into optimal posting times based on audience activity.

Tracking Conversions
Monitoring conversions is critical to earnestly evaluate the performance of your affiliate marketing efforts. Utilize tracking links provided by affiliate programs to see which pins are converting the best. This information can help guide your future content creation and marketing strategies.
In 2025, employing UTM parameters can help you gather data from your Pinterest traffic and measure how effective your posts are at driving sales. Understanding where your clicks and conversions come from allows for strategic refinements in your campaigns.

Can I use affiliate links directly on Pinterest?
Yes, you can use affiliate links directly on Pinterest. However, it’s essential to ensure your pins comply with Pinterest’s guidelines. Always disclose that your pins contain affiliate links to maintain transparency with your audience and build trust.
